Weatherford International Plc is a global energy services company that integrates advanced technologies and digitalization to optimize energy operations. The company operates in approximately 75 countries, offering solutions that enhance efficiency and sustainability in the energy sector.
Weatherford International announced its third-quarter 2025 financial results, highlighting a 2% sequential increase in revenue to $1,232 million, despite a year-over-year decline. Operating income and net income saw sequential decreases of 25% and 40% respectively, while adjusted EBITDA increased by 6% sequentially. The company expanded its credit facility by $280 million and received credit rating upgrades, strengthening its financial position. Weatherford also launched its Industrial Intelligence Digital Portfolio at the FWRD 2025 conference, emphasizing digital transformation and innovation. The company secured several significant contracts globally, demonstrating its industry positioning and commitment to long-term value creation.

On October 6, 2025, Weatherford International Ltd., a subsidiary of Weatherford International plc, issued $1.2 billion in 6.750% Senior Notes due 2033 in a private offering. The proceeds from this offering are intended to fund a tender offer for up to $1.3 billion of its 8.625% Senior Unsecured Notes due 2030 and to cover related expenses. This financial maneuver aims to optimize the company’s debt structure and potentially improve its financial stability, impacting its operations and positioning within the industry.

Weatherford International announced a cash tender offer to purchase up to $1.3 billion of its outstanding 8.625% Senior Notes due 2030. As of October 3, 2025, $892,828,000 of the Notes had been validly tendered. The offer, which began on September 22, 2025, allows holders who tendered their Notes by the early deadline to receive a total consideration of $1,023.90 per $1,000 principal amount, including an early tender payment. The offer will expire on October 21, 2025, with final settlement expected by October 23, 2025.

On September 18, 2025, Weatherford International and its subsidiaries entered into the Tenth Amendment to their Credit Agreement, increasing the Aggregate Commitments from $720 million to $1 billion and extending the maturity date. This amendment also includes an accordion feature for further incremental increases and adjustments to pricing terms, enhancing flexibility for strategic projects. On September 22, 2025, Weatherford announced a private offering of $600 million in senior notes due 2033 and commenced a tender offer to purchase up to $700 million of its 8.625% Senior Unsecured Notes due 2030. The tender offer was later increased to $1,300 million, with proceeds from the new notes offering and cash on hand intended to fund the tender offer and related expenses.

Weatherford International plc is a global energy services company that provides innovative solutions integrating advanced digitalization with proven technologies to maximize value and return on investment in the energy sector. Operating in approximately 75 countries, Weatherford is known for its strategic solutions that enhance efficiency, flexibility, and responsibility in energy operations.
Weatherford International Plc’s recent earnings call showcased a resilient performance amidst a challenging market environment. The company achieved sequential growth in key regions and secured significant contracts, although it faced revenue declines in North America and Latin America. The sentiment during the call was cautiously optimistic, with an acknowledgment of market softness and pricing pressures that could persist into 2026.
